I got this following error while running python program "Import "matplotlib.pyplot" could not be resolved from source".
PYTHON CODE:
import pandas as pd import matplotlib.pyplot as plt df_production =pd.read_csv("monthly-milk-production-pounds.csv") # df_production.head() # df_production.tail() df_production["date"]=pd.to_datetime(df_production['Month']) df_production.set_index("date",inplace=True) df_production.index.freq="MS" df_production["Monthly milk production (pounds per cow)"].plot(figsize=(20,3)) plt.title("Production",size=25) plt.show()
SOLUTION:
pip install matplotlib
